What is leukemia?

Back

Leukemia is a type of cancer that affects the blood and bone marrow, often caused by exposure to radiation or chemicals.

What is the significance of 1,000 paper cranes?

Back

In Japanese culture, folding 1,000 paper cranes is believed to grant a wish, often related to health and recovery.

Who is Sadako Sasaki?

Back

Sadako Sasaki was a young girl who became a symbol of peace after surviving the Hiroshima atomic bombing and later developed leukemia.

What is a kokeshi doll?

Back

A kokeshi doll is a traditional Japanese wooden doll characterized by a simple, cylindrical body and a large head, often given as a gift.
